My Beautiful Laundrette (2019) is a play by Hanif Kureishi adapted from his screenplay for the 1985 film of the same name. The film was highly successful and became internationally known.
Production history
The play premiered at the Curve in Leicester from 20 September to 5 October 2019 before touring to Everyman Theatre, Cheltenham (8 to 12 October), Leeds Playhouse (15 to 26 October), Belgrade Theatre, Coventry (29 October to 2 November) and Birmingham Repertory Theatre (5 to 9 November). The play was directed by Nikolai Foster and featured original music by Tennant/Lowe from Pet Shop Boys.[1]
On 28 August 2020, Curve announced it would release an archive recording of the dress rehearsal of the production to play on its website from 2 September until the theatre could re-open, based on conditions of the COVID-19 pandemic. At that time major institutions were shut down.[2]
Cast and characters
Character | 2019 UK tour[3] |
---|---|
Bilquis / Moose | Balvinder Sopal |
Rachel / Cheery | Cathy Tyson |
Papa / Zaki | Gordon Warnecke |
Salim | Hareet Deol |
Johnny | Jonny Fines |
Nasser | Kammy Darweish |
Tania | Nicole Jebeli |
Omar | Omar Malik |
Genghis / Dick O'Donnell | Paddy Daly |
